Mr. Matthew Cardellino

Currently a Lieutenant Commander in the U.S. Navy Reserves, Mr. Cardellino served as an Active-Duty JAG for 8 years, focusing primarily on criminal litigation. He graduated from the University of Pittsburgh in 2005 with a Bachelor of Arts degree in History. Prior to earning his law degree, Mr. Cardellino served as an Infantry Officer in the U.S. Army. He deployed as a Platoon Leader with 2nd Battalion, 16th Infantry Regiment in support of Operation Iraqi Freedom, and also served as an Assistant Operations Officer with both the 193rd Brigade, and 1-111th Stryker Battalion out of Plymouth Meeting, PA. Mr. Cardellino received his J.D. in 2013 from Temple University’s Beasley School of Law.

After joining the Navy JAG Corps in 2014, Mr. Cardellino developed significant experience in both San Diego and Norfolk, the two largest fleet concentration areas in the Navy, proudly defending Sailors, Marines, and Coastguardsmen accused of a variety of crimes, including but not limited to sexual assault, rape, fraud, theft, sexual harassment, and drug offenses. He also served as a Victims’ Legal Counsel, representing victims of sexual assault and domestic violence in the military justice system. Mr. Cardellino was selected for the Navy’s Military Justice Career Track in 2018 and is a member of the American, Pennsylvania, and New Jersey Bar Associations. He is certified to practice before Courts Martial across the services, and admitted to practice in Pennsylvania and New Jersey.
